Transaction 63f031304304d981ed7b72610c44e3688434d8253cb9ed46f93c4c127a41aa5a
1 Input
1 Output
-
63f031304304d981ed7b72610c44e3688434d8253cb9ed46f93c4c127a41aa5a:0
- value
- 2896727
- script pubkey
- OP_0 OP_PUSHBYTES_20 89545a0080abb6e1ed2c52967b2eddd9d979debd
- address
- bc1q39295qyq4wmwrmfv22t8ktkam8vhnh4axkj9tl